Hi all,

Quick note from the front desk: interviews for the Marlowe Hill hires are now in the secure room on Level 4 (the one with the frosted glass). Please escort candidates up yourselves — visitor badges don't open that corridor. Book the room through the usual calendar first. To let yourself and the candidate in, use the code below.

door code, tajof-kageg: bdg-QVDCE-3

Management Meeting Minutes — Acquisition Discussion

Present: heads of department. Chair: T. Averill. The board has authorized preliminary diligence on Corbenic Instruments, a maker of calibration tools based in Halden Reach. Legal will manage document exchange; finance will model integration costs by month-end. No external communication is permitted. Department heads should flag staffing overlaps quietly. The deal rationale is noted below.

confidential, yahag-bahap: Drumirox Partners is in early talks to buy Jorwynix Systems for about $201.4 million. The Istir launch date is August 28, and nothing goes to the press before then. Legal wants the Norwynox Foods term sheet redrafted before April 4.

Handover — calendar sync conflict (Meridel)

Hey — welcome aboard. The big open item is the Meridel calendar sync: when a user edits an event on two devices offline, both edits land and we pick the wrong winner about half the time. Root cause is the tiebreaker using client clock instead of server receipt order. Fix is sketched in the conflict-resolver branch; needs tests before merge. Don't touch the recurrence expander, it's fragile. The resolver reads these runtime settings on startup.

deployment values, badug-yadup:
[aldmir]
port = 4000
region = west-1
host = aldmir.halixlabs.example
team = kelax
timeout_ms = 2000
retries = 5